Setup

  • Windows 11 Pro Template + AppVM (per user)
  • Qubes 4.3
  • QWT 4.2.2-1

What is (almost) working

  • Installation of windows 11 pro with local admin
  • dGPU passthrough
  • Installation of QWT (Without GUI agent & some buggy drivers)
    ?? Xen paravirtual bus and interface drivers
    ?? Required files and services
    NO GUI agent experimental
    OK Move users directory to the private image
    50% Enable user autologon with randomized password
    ?? Xen paravirtusalised network driver (Seems installed but no difference)
    OK XEN paravirtual disk drivers
    OK Sound
    OK Win template copy/paste from/to another qube (Not woking in AppvM)

What is not working…

  • Some XEN Drivers buggy (XENBUSS CONS, XENVIF 0) What are they?
  • Bluetooth (Probably need to install the drivers manually after passing the bluetooth adapter)
  • Seamless mode, Would love it, anyone knows if someone is working on this?
  • AppVM copy/paste from/to another qube (working in the template)
  • Login different AppVM with different users.

When I turn on the windows 11 template, I automatically log in as the admin as that I have set with

Blockquote qvm-prefs $templateName default_user $adminName

But then I have created an AppVM base on that template and when I set

Blockquote qvm-prefs $AppVMName default_user $userName

It does not work, I log in that AppVM with the $adminName anyway.

Is anyone able to login different account with different AppVM? Why you might want to ask? Because I want to keep my separate work and personal life separated just like with any other linux AppVM.
